Histochemical Studies on the Entity of Ceroid.
Report 2. A Histochemical Study on the Components of Ceroid.

Abstract

Thus far, many reports have been presented on the general histochemical characteristics of ceroid.
However, their contents seem to have been limited to descriptions as to whether the use of various histochemical methods yields positive or negative findings on this pigment; therefore, reports dealing histochemically with significance of such findings, their interrelations as well as the components of the pigment, can be said to be hitherto scarcely seen.
Against this background, the auther has reviewed the various histochemical positive results obtained on ceroid, and has contrived the histochemical assay methods for ceroid by the combined employment of various pretreatments which might lead towards the discrimination of ceroid from lipofuscin.
